技术文摘
vue里中括号与大括号的差异
2025-01-09 20:34:13 小编
vue里中括号与大括号的差异
在Vue开发过程中,中括号([])和大括号({})扮演着不同的角色,了解它们之间的差异对于编写高效、正确的代码至关重要。
大括号在Vue中最常见的用途是在模板语法中进行数据绑定。当我们在模板中使用双大括号({{}})时,Vue会自动将其内部的表达式解析并替换为对应的数据值。例如,我们有一个data属性message,在模板中写{{message}},那么在渲染后的页面上就会显示message实际存储的内容。这种方式非常直观,能快速地将数据展示到视图中。大括号还用于对象的定义。在Vue组件的data函数中,我们用大括号来定义数据对象,比如data() { return { count: 0, name: 'John' }; },这里大括号包裹的数据对象为组件提供了初始数据状态。
而中括号在Vue中有不同的应用场景。在Vue模板语法里,中括号通常用于动态绑定属性。比如,当我们想根据数据动态设置HTML元素的某个属性时,就会用到中括号。例如:,这里的中括号使得src属性的值是动态的,imageUrl是一个数据变量,其值可以在运行时发生变化,从而实现图片源的动态切换。另外,在计算属性和监听器等函数式编程场景中,中括号也有重要作用。比如在计算属性中,可以通过中括号访问对象的属性,以实现更加灵活的逻辑。
从本质上来说,大括号侧重于数据的直接展示和对象的定义,强调数据内容本身;而中括号更侧重于动态性和灵活性,主要用于实现属性、方法等的动态绑定和访问。开发人员需要根据具体的需求场景,正确选择使用中括号还是大括号。只有熟练掌握它们的差异,才能更好地利用Vue的特性,编写出简洁、高效且易于维护的代码,提升整个项目的开发质量和效率。
- 七天快速掌握小程序——喜马拉雅
- 阿里大数据架构师梳理的 16 道 Python 面试题
- 2018 年十大最流行编程语言,有你用的吗?
- 15 本书,让孩子钟情计算机与编程
- Python 爬取 225 座城市 6758 家餐厅 揭秘国人吃小龙虾的多样姿态(附代码)
- 微软从收购 Xamarin 到 GitHub 对开源越发喜爱
- WOT2018:广电运通区块链 CEO 邹均解读技术发展方向
- 一分钟读懂分布式与集群
- Python + OpenCV :50 行代码实现人脸追踪
- Python 助力微信自动回复消息 游戏时不再冷落女票
- 解密:有人欲拉“高并发”下“神坛”
- 写代码的四重境界,你已抵达哪一重?
- 5 大 Python 程序员常用的 IDE 和编辑器,你用过吗?
- 编程初学者必备的几根“支柱”
- Java 健壮性的思考与实践探索